Scheduling in Paton, IA

To book DOT drug or alcohol tests in Paton, IA, dial (800) 221-4291 or use our online express scheduling by selecting your test and completing the donor registration section. Be sure to register before visiting any testing center.

The input zip code will guide you to the nearest DOT testing center in Paton, Iowa. You'll receive a donor pass with vital information to present—either in print or digitally—at the center. While usually no scheduling is necessary, registration must be completed and the test paid beforehand.

Accredited Drug Testing operates SAMHSA-approved labs where test results undergo review by our in-house Medical Review Officers (MRO), ensuring accuracy and compliance.
